Train hills 1-3 days a week depending on how many other rides you do, each hill day do the 2 min at least 5 times, after a warm up, for a total ride time around 30-40 min, do some longer rides also, 50-100 mile range at least once a month the longer the better, fast guys do about 100 miles...
Find a steep hill and do two min intervals x 5-10 times, start from the same spot all the time, remember where you are at the end of two min on your first day, lets say you make it 300 feet in 2 min, after 2-3 months you should be able to climb that 300 feet in 1:30
